Your Rights
You have the following rights regarding your personal data:

  • Right to access: You have the right to request access to the personal data we hold about you.
  • Right to rectification: You have the right to request that we correct any inaccurate or incomplete personal data we hold about you.
  • Right to erasure: You have the right to request that we delete your personal data.
  • Right to restrict processing: You have the right to request that we restrict the processing of your personal data.
  • Right to data portability: You have the right to request that we provide you with a copy of your personal data in a structured, machine-readable format.
  • Right to withdraw consent: Where consent has been provided for processing, you can withdraw this consent at any time.
  • Right to object: Where we rely on legitimate interests, you have a right to object to further processing.
